A Cultural Icon: Ojoisten Ostari

Located in Hämeenlinna, Ojoisten Ostari serves as a vibrant hub for local art and culture.

Founded in 2002 by a group of local artists, it stands out for its minimalist wooden architecture, harmonizing with the surrounding nature. The space promotes community engagement through art exhibitions, workshops, and performances, reflecting the local Finnish culture.
